New York Yankees @ Chicago Cubs: Gerrit Cole vs. Jameson Taillon
Briefly

The Yankees urgently need a sweep against the Cubs as they trail just 0.5 games ahead of the Orioles, with every win crucial.
Gerrit Cole, the reigning Cy Young winner, has been impressive in his last five outings, boasting a 1.59 ERA, giving the Yankees a strong chance for victory.
Jameson Taillon, now with the Cubs, has delivered solid performances but has seen a decline in strikeout rate, suggesting opportunities for the Yankees.
Despite Aaron Judge's recent struggles, he remains in the lineup batting third, indicating the Yankees' reliance on him to secure runs.
